Business and Industry in
Butler County
Butler
County has enjoyed a wide array of industry and business. The cities
of Hamilton and Middletown attracted industries which manufactured hundreds
of products including paper, steel, machine tools, safes, and bicycles. |
A number of these companies were founded
in the county and later established branch offices and facilities throughtout
the United States. Many have been world-wide leaders in their particular
industry: Mosler (safes), Champion (coated paper), ARMCO (steel), and Hooven,
Owens, Rentschler (machine tools). |
| Other companies were founded elsewhere, such as in Cincinnati,
and moved to Hamilton or Middletown to build larger facilities. |
|
| The outlying townships were agricultural centers and
have been the site of new development in recent years. The City of
Fairfield, founded in 1957, is still a young community having been carved
out of Fairfield Township. There has also been remarkable growth
in other areas of the county including Liberty and Union (West Chester)
townships. |
